The placements for first undergraduate btech batch was absolutely overwhelming considering the fact that IIT Jammu is a third generation IITs, tech giants like Amazon,Delloite,Morgan Stanley,TCS etc visited the campus,also there were around 13 to 14 preplacement offers through internships. No. Preparatory Ranks enable one to be eligible only for Preparatory Courses at IIT. On basis on performance in preparatory courses one is allotted branches at notable IITs.
